Alan Mackenzie
a4750b3956 Implement ' separators in C++ integer literals.
* lisp/progmodes/cc-langs.el (c-get-state-before-change-functions): insert
c-before-after-change-digit-quote into the C++ value.
(c-before-font-lock-functions): Insert c-depropertize-new-text into the values
for all languages.  Insert c-before-after-change-digit-quote into the C++
value.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-mode.el (c-depropertize-CPP): Wrap the function in
c-save-buffer-state.
(c-depropertize-new-text, c-before-after-change-digit-quote): New functions.

Alan Mackenzie
fabb558250 Handle C++ raw strings.
* lisp/progmodes/cc-engine.el (c-raw-string-pos, c-depropertize-raw-string)
(c-depropertize-raw-strings-in-region,
c-before-change-check-raw-strings)
(c-propertize-raw-string-opener, c-after-change-re-mark-raw-strings): New
functions.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-fonts.el (c-basic-matchers-before): Insert a clause for
c-font-lock-raw-strings.
(c-font-lock-raw-strings): New function.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-langs.el (c-get-state-before-change-functions): Insert
c-before-change-check-raw-strings into the C++ value, and c-depropertize-CPP
into the values for C, C++, and Objective C.
(c-before-font-lock-functions): Insert c-after-change-re-mark-raw-strings into
the C++ value.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-mode.el (c-old-BEG, c-old-END): New variables.
(c-depropertize-CPP): New function, extracted from
c-neutralize-syntax-in-and-mark-CPP.
(c-neutralize-syntax-in-and-mark-CPP): Remove the call to
c-clear-char-property-with-value for 'syntax-table value '(1) at the beginning
of the function.
(c-after-change): Set c-old-BEG and c-old-END to the current values of
c-new-BEG and c-new-END.

Alan Mackenzie
33219d385b Apply text properties for <, > in new after-change function (C++ Java Modes).
These are category/syntax-table properties to give < and > paren syntax.
Also apply certain `c-type' text properties to the insides of <..> constructs
to ensure that identifiers contained by them get fontified.  This patch fixes
bug #681.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-cmds.el (c-electric-lt-gt): Reformulate due to new
after-change action.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-engine.el (c-before-change-check-<>-operators): Expand
change region to include <s and >s which might not be already marked as
parens, rather than just when paren text properties are removed.
(c-restore-<>-properties): New after-change function, which applies text
properties marking < and > with paren syntax.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-fonts.el (c-font-lock-declarations): Ensure `c-type'
properties are applied to the interiors of <...> constructs, to ensure
fontification of identifiers there.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-langs.el (c-before-font-lock-functions): Add
c-restore-<>-properties to this list for C++ and Java.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-mode.el (c-common-init): When invoking
c-before-font-lock-functions, exclude c-restore-<>-properties from the
functions invoked.
(c-before-change): Initialize c-new-BEG/END here (rather than c-after-change)
to allow modification by before-change functions.
(c-after-change): Amend c-new-END here, rather than initializing it and
c-new-BEG.

Alan Mackenzie
326ffcce5f Allow line comments ending with escaped NL to be continued to the next line.
Use this in C, C++, and Objective C Modes.  Fixes bug#22246

* src/syntax.c (comment-end-can-be-escaped): New buffer local variable.
(forw-comment, back-comment): On encountering an end of comment character,
test whether it is escaped when `comment-end-can-be-escaped' is non-nil.

* doc/lispref/syntax.texi (Control Parsing): Describe
`comment-end-can-be-escaped'.

* etc/NEWS (Lisp Changes): Describe `comment-end-can-be-escaped'.

* lisp/progmodes/cc-langs.el: New c-lang-setvar `comment-end-can-be-escaped'.

Paul Eggert
284c470ef7 Backslash cleanup in Elisp source files
This patch should not change behavior.  It typically omits backslashes
where they are redundant (e.g., in the string literal "^\$").
In a few places, insert backslashes where they make regular
expressions clearer: e.g., replace "^\*" (equivalent to "^*") with
"^\\*", which has the same effect as a regular expression.
Also, use ‘\ %’ instead of ‘\%’ when avoiding confusion with SCCS IDs,
and similarly use ‘\ $’ instead of ‘\$’ when avoiding confusion with
RCS IDs, as that makes it clearer that the backslash is intended.

Paul Pogonyshev
0b37f903b6 progmodes/cc-langs.el: Support some of the new keywords in C++11.
(c-operators): Add "alignof".
(c-primitive-type-kwds): Add "char16_t", "char32_t".
(c-type-modifier-kwds): Add "constexpr", "noexcept".
(c-modifier-kwds): Add "thread_local".
(c-constant-kwds): Add "nullptr".

Original patch by Paul Pogonyshev <pogonyshev@gmail.com> and updated
by Rüdiger Sonderfeld  <ruediger@c-plusplus.net>.
